2 detained in Fenerbahce bus attack

A Turkish official says police have detained two people suspected of involvement in an attack on a bus that was carrying Fenerbahce players. The bus was shot at Saturday near the northern city of Trabzon on the team's return to the airport from a 5-1 win against Black Sea side Caykur Rizespor. The driver was hit in the face and hospitalized. Trabzon Governor Abdil Celil Oz said the two suspects were detained early on Tuesday. He said one of them is believed to have followed the convoy while the other fired shots at the bus. Fenerbahce had said it would not play its matches until those responsible for the attack are caught. Soccer authorities reacted to the incident by suspending Super League and Turkish Cup matches for a week. Source : AP
